1. A solid is constructed so that it has a circular base of radius r centimeters and every plane section perpendicular to a certain diameter of the base is a square, with a side of the square being a chord of the circle.
a. Find the volume of the solid.
b. If the solid describe expands so that the radius of the base increases at a constant rate of ½ centimeters per minute, how fast is the volume changing when the radius is 4 centimeters?
